How to prepare for a job interview at Orion

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your electrical knowledge and skills. Familiarise yourself with the specific machinery and systems mentioned in the job description. Being able to discuss your experience with complex builds will show that you're the right fit for the role.

✨Showcase Your Hands-On Experience

Prepare to share examples of your previous work, especially any projects involving high-spec industrial systems.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and highlight your problem-solving abilities.

✨Ask Smart Questions

Think of insightful questions to ask during the interview. This could be about the types of projects you'll be working on or the team dynamics. It sh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if the company is the right fit for you.

✨Be Confident and Authentic

Confidence is key! Be yourself and let your passion for the trade shine through. Remember, they’re looking for someone who not only has the skills but also fits into their fast-paced environment.
